Top 7 Mistakes to Avoid as a Python Team Lead for Maximizing Team Efficiency

Being a Python team lead is a rewarding yet challenging role that requires balancing technical expertise with leadership skills. While Python is a versatile and powerful programming language that can streamline development processes, the success of a project ultimately depends on how well a team works together. Unfortunately, many team leads make common mistakes that can hinder their teams' efficiency and productivity. This guide highlights seven critical mistakes to avoid and offers strategies to help you optimize your team's performance.

1. Overlooking Clear Communication

Effective communication is the backbone of any successful team. As a Python team lead, failing to establish clear communication channels can lead to misunderstandings, duplicated efforts, and missed deadlines. It's crucial to actively listen to team members, provide feedback, and ensure everyone is on the same page.

Consider hosting regular meetings to discuss ongoing projects and issues, and encourage open dialogue within the team. Utilize digital tools such as Slack or Microsoft Teams to facilitate seamless communication.

2. Neglecting Team Diversity and Inclusion

A diverse and inclusive team brings together varied perspectives, which can lead to innovative solutions and improved problem-solving. A common mistake made by team leads is not fostering an environment where all voices are heard and respected.

To avoid this mistake, actively promote diversity in your hiring practices and create an inclusive atmosphere by recognizing and valuing each team member's contribution. Encourage collaboration among different backgrounds to leverage the collective talent of your team.

3. Focusing Solely on Technical Skills

While technical prowess is essential for a Python team lead, solely prioritizing technical skills over soft skills can be detrimental. Leadership requires a balance of both technical and interpersonal skills. An exclusive focus on coding expertise can result in poor team morale and ineffective management.

Invest time in developing your leadership skills, such as conflict resolution, time management, and emotional intelligence. This rounded approach not only enhances productivity but also fosters a supportive team environment.

4. Ignoring Individual Strengths

Each team member possesses unique strengths and weaknesses. Failing to recognize and leverage these individual skills can lead to poor task allocation and underutilization of talent.

Create a culture where strengths are identified, appreciated, and maximized. Assign tasks based on individual strengths and provide opportunities for professional development in areas of improvement. This personalized approach boosts morale and increases overall team efficiency.

5. Micromanaging Team Members

Micromanagement can stifle creativity and hinder team productivity. While it may be tempting to closely oversee projects, excessive control can lead to anxiety and reduce the team's motivation.

Trust your team members to execute their tasks effectively and provide guidance only when necessary. Empower your team by setting clear objectives and allowing autonomy in problem-solving. This demonstrated trust encourages responsibility and boosts team enthusiasm.

6. Inadequate Resource Allocation

Resource allocation plays a pivotal role in project success. Mismanagement of resources, including time, tools, or personnel, can lead to inefficient workflows and strained team dynamics.

Assess and allocate resources judiciously, ensuring that team members are equipped with the necessary tools and time to complete their work efficiently. Regularly review resource allocation strategies to adapt to changing project demands and maintain optimal productivity.

7. Failing to Adapt to Change

The tech landscape is ever-evolving, and a great leader must adapt to changes swiftly. Resistance to change can lead to project delays and missed opportunities for innovation.

Encourage a culture of adaptability within your team by promoting continuous learning and flexibility. Stay informed about industry trends and be open to adopting new technologies or methodologies that can improve your team's performance.

Conclusion

Leading a Python development team requires more than just technical knowledge. Avoiding these common mistakes and fostering a positive, collaborative, and efficient work environment can significantly elevate your team's performance. By valuing communication, leveraging diversity, balancing hard and soft skills, and maintaining a flexible mindset, you can drive your team towards success and achieve your project goals with greater ease.
